Tile and Stone Setters

AI replacement rate

10%

This role is currently tracked with 4 timeline items plus a profile-based replacement estimate.

The role of Tile and Stone Setters involves significant physical labor, specialized dexterity, and adaptability to unstructured environments, making it highly resistant to current AI and robotic automation for core tasks. AI's current impact is minimal, mainly limited to auxiliary tasks like planning or material estimation.

High Physicality and Dexterity Required

The core tasks of setting tiles and stones demand significant physical strength for lifting and positioning heavy materials, as well as fine motor skills and dexterity for precise cutting, shaping, and placement in varying conditions. These capabilities are challenging for current robotic systems to replicate affordably in dynamic real-world settings.

Adaptation to Unstructured and Variable Environments

Tile and stone setting often occurs in diverse and unpredictable environments, such as construction sites or existing homes, which present uneven surfaces, custom layouts, and unexpected obstacles. Human setters possess the cognitive flexibility to adapt to these unique challenges and make on-the-spot adjustments, a capability difficult for current AI to master.

Complex Material Handling and Precision

The role involves working with a variety of materials, each with unique properties, and requires a high degree of precision in cutting, adhering, and grouting to achieve a durable and aesthetically pleasing finish. This level of nuanced material handling and precision in diverse situations remains largely beyond the current scope of practical AI-driven automation.
